Chief Information Officer, Edwards Lifesciences

Ashwin Rangan is Chief Information Officer (CIO) of Edwards Lifesciences Corporation, the global leader in the science of heart valves and hemodynamic monitoring. Driven by a passion to help patients, the company partners with clinicians to develop innovative technologies in the areas of structural heart disease and critical care monitoring that enable them to save and enhance lives.

Before joining Edwards in 2010, Ashwin was the chief products officer for MarketShare and was a strategy consultant with Bank of America. Prior to that, Ashwin served as general manager and CIO of Wal-Mart global.com. He was also senior vice president and CIO of Conexant Systems and was a member of the founding team that spun-out the company from Rockwell International. Before Rockwell, Ashwin served in various senior information technology (IT) management positions at AST Computer (now part of Samsung Electronics).

Ashwin serves on the board of advisors for several start-up companies, including MarketShare, VMware, RawSugar, HelpTone and myCVscore. He is a published author and recently released a book entitled Tomorrow’s CIO: Strategic Conversations that align IT with the Board Room.

Ashwin has a master’s degree in industrial engineering and management with an emphasis on IT and operations management from NITIE, Bombay, and a bachelor’s degree in mechanical engineering from the Bangalore University, India. He is accredited with both CPIM and CIRM by the American Production and Inventory Control Society. He is also accredited with a CSP by the Institute for Certification of Computing Professionals. He is a Certified Information Systems Auditor and a Certified Corporate Director from the Directors Institute at both the University of California, Los Angeles and the University of Southern California. Ashwin is also a long-standing member of MENSA International.
